The Search Conundrum: How Crypto Companies Can Avoid AI-Generated Content Pitfalls

The allure of AI-generated content can be tempting, especially when it promises to increase output while reducing resources and boosting organic traffic. However, this approach can backfire if not implemented thoughtfully. When AI-generated content is churned out in large volumes, it can come across as generic and lacking in substance, ultimately undermining the company's credibility and search visibility. The problem lies not with the tool itself, but with how it is used. Google's policy on scaled content abuse is clear: creating and publishing low-value content solely to manipulate search rankings is a recipe for disaster. Crypto companies must be honest with themselves about their content strategies and ensure that AI is used to support, not replace, a genuine editorial process. This means using AI for research, idea generation, and outlining, while leaving the writing, editing, and verification to human hands. By adopting a more nuanced approach to AI-generated content, crypto companies can create high-quality content that resonates with readers and establishes their authority in the industry. The key is to strike a balance between leveraging AI's capabilities and maintaining the integrity of the content creation process. As Google continues to refine its spam detection algorithms, crypto companies that prioritize quality over quantity will be better positioned to succeed in the long run.
